# Heads up before you ship this build: we flipped on permessage-deflate
# for the Burrowgate socket gateway. Compression cuts bandwidth roughly
# 60% on chatty dashboards, but it costs CPU and adds a little latency
# per frame — keep an eye on gateway load after rollout. If CPU spikes,
# set WS_COMPRESS=off and redeploy; no restart dance needed.
# The gateway also needs its session-signing secret defined here.
# Put it on the next line:

sealed setting: LEDGER_TOKEN20=6148d35bbb480b0ab79e

Quick heads-up on Pinwheel UI versioning: we cut a minor release every sprint, and anything touching component props needs a changeset file in the PR. No changeset, no merge — the bot will nag you. Majors are rare and go through the design council first. The full policy, with examples of what counts as breaking, lives on the internal page below.

wiki page, bahip-yahip: https://grafana.qirvanlabs.corp/browse/display/projects/cc3a1b9dbfc9

Subject: DR drill follow-up — catalog cache invalidation

During Thursday's disaster-recovery drill, the Pellwright catalog restored cleanly, but stale cache entries persisted because the invalidation queue on the Orvane cluster was not replayed. Please verify that the purge job runs before traffic cutover next time. To replay the queue manually, authenticate to the cache console using the recovery passphrase below.

vault phrase of yaguf-hahaf = druath-holix

Ticket: Slimmed image breaks runtime on Pellarc build agents.

Repro steps:
1. Build the hollowed image with the strip-layers profile enabled.
2. Push to the staging registry and deploy to the canary pool.
3. Container exits with a missing shared-library error within ten seconds.

Expected: parity with the full image. Actual: crash loop. Suspect the trim step removes the resolver libs. To pull the failing image from the staging registry, authenticate with the token below.

session JWT of tawip-kajog = eyJhbGciOiJIUzI1NiIsInR5cCI6IkpXVCJ9.eyJzdWIiOiI2dKYGGIn0.afsnASii